For the uninitiated, Pons operates in the same neighborhood as Pump.fun, the Solana-based meme coin factory that redefined how retail traders interact with token creation. These launchpads function as assembly lines for new digital assets, allowing anyone with a wallet and a whim to deploy a token with a few clicks. Pons' distinctive positioning is not its codebase, which follows the industry-standard bonding curve mechanism, but its geographic placement. By building on Robinhood Chain, Pons gains access to a user base that traditional crypto-native platforms often struggle to reach: the mass-market retail investor, already familiar with the Robinhood brand from its stock trading app.
The context here matters because institutional interest in blockchain infrastructure has shifted the center of gravity. Following the Bitcoin ETF approvals in 2024, traditional finance firms began probing the ecosystem for entry points. Robinhood, a publicly traded company, represents a hybrid entity: a regulated broker-dealer that has chosen to explore on-chain infrastructure. For Pons, this association provides an implicit brand halo, suggesting a degree of compliance that anonymous protocols lack. But the same association cuts both ways. KYC/AML requirements are likely embedded in the user flow, and the platform probably has the technical ability to censor or block transactions. That is the unspoken contract of building on a permissioned layer. The philosophical tension is immediate: Can a platform integrated with a centralized custodial giant ever embody the cypherpunk ethos of permissionless finance?
Yet, the core analysis of Pons' sustainability cannot begin with philosophy; it must begin with the code and the cash flows. From my audit experience with token launchpads, I have learned that revenue models based on trading fees inherently reflect market speculation rather than fundamental utility. Pons' income is generated by collecting a percentage on each trade that occurs on its platform. This is a highly cyclical revenue stream. When meme coin mania sweeps through the Robinhood Chain community, daily volume spikes, and revenue surges. Conversely, when the narrative cools—and I have audited over a dozen failed protocols that relied on such activity—the revenue does not merely decline; it collapses. The structural mechanics of bonding curves deserve deeper scrutiny. Pump.fun famously employs a target market cap threshold. Once a token reaches a certain valuation through its bonding curve, liquidity is seeded into a decentralized exchange like Raydium. This creates a two-phase market: the initial, riskier phase inside the launchpad, and the secondary phase on the open market. If Pons follows this model, its revenue is concentrated in the first phase, which carries the highest probability of investor loss. The platform earns fees regardless of whether traders profit. This is analogous to a casino that rakes a commission on every spin, irrespective of the roulette wheel's outcome. In mathematical terms, the house always wins. My concern is not the existence of this model, but the absence of transparency. Without a public audit report, without a verified smart contract, and without clear disclosure of the platform's internal treasury controls, users are depositing funds into what is essentially a black box.

Token economics present a separate set of warnings. Based on the information available, Pons does not appear to have issued its own platform token, operating instead as a fee-generating application. While this avoids the immediate pitfalls of a broken incentive model, it also limits long-term value capture. Without a token, the protocol cannot align user incentives with protocol governance. In the long run, the launchpad becomes a pure service provider, vulnerable to fee compression as competitors enter the market. I have observed this pattern in the L2 landscape, where the real difference between OP Stack and ZK Stack isn't technical, it is who can convince more projects to deploy chains first. Similarly, for launchpads, the crucial competitive advantage lies in network effects and the stickiness of their user base. Pons' strength on Robinhood Chain is real, but so is the risk that a Capital One or a Schwab-backed chain might replicate the model with better branding and deeper pockets.

In the regulatory domain, Pons occupies a particularly precarious position. The Howey Test, which U.S. courts use to classify securities, applies with unusual clarity here. Users commit money to a common enterprise, expect profits, and rely on the efforts of the platform developers and token creators. All four prongs are satisfied. This places Pons' token issuance activities squarely within what the SEC might classify as an unregistered securities offering. What complicates matters is Robinhood's own compliance posture. As a public company, Robinhood cannot afford to be seen as enabling widespread securities law violations. The firm has survived regulatory skirmishes before, notably around GameStop, and its leadership is acutely sensitive to political headwinds. The result is an uneasy coexistence: Robinhood provides the chain, while Pons drives activity. If regulators press on the integration, the chain can disavow the application, or vice versa. This plausible deniability is a structural weakness, not a strength.
Moreover, compliance in a centralized context creates a surveillance problem. Our industry has long held that privacy is not a bug, it is the soul. But on-chain activity on Robinhood Chain, especially if integrated with KYC, is likely pseudonymous only at best. Transaction history can be correlated with identities, enabling the kind of profiling that privacy advocates warn against. In Europe, where I am based, GDPR enforcement may intersect with blockchain data in surprising ways. The right to erasure, for example, clashes directly with the immutability of distributed ledgers. Pons may already be violating data minimization principles simply by facilitating on-chain interactions that are permanently transcribed. This is not a flaw unique to Pons; it is a fundamental tension between centralized compliance and decentralized philosophy. Let us consider the contrarian angle, the one that makes promoters uncomfortable. What if Pons' revenue success is not a sign of health but a precursor to a collapse? Historical precedent offers sobering illustrations. In the summer of 2020, during the flourishing era of liquidity mining, platforms like Yam Finance achieved staggering daily revenue figures. Within 36 hours of launch, Yam's token price surged, and the protocol boasted billions in total value locked. Then the math broke. A rebasing flaw rendered the governance system unusable, and the token price collapsed by 99%. The revenue was real, the enthusiasm was real, but the technical fragility was fatal. I see potential parallels in Pons' trajectory primarily because the market is rewarding the launchpad for engaging in one of the most fragile activities in crypto: meme coin issuance. Meme coins are not stocks. They are not even commodities in the traditional sense. They are speculative vehicles driven by attention loops that can dissipate in days.
What happens when the attention loop breaks? The launchpad's revenue does not normalize; it evaporates. Daily fees drop below $50,000, then below $5,000. The platform becomes a ghost town, and traders move to the next narrative. This is not speculative fear-mongering; this is the observed lifecycle of crypto retail trends. Competition is also intensifying. Pump.fun has indicated ambitions to expand beyond Solana, and with its massive war chest, it could easily deploy a variation on Robinhood Chain. SunPump, on Tron, has demonstrated that a low-fee, high-throughput chain can generate significant launchpad revenue. Should these giants enter the same market, Pons would face an existential threat. A head-to-head fee war would compress margins, and the revenue that currently makes headlines would shrink overnight. The real value emerges from real trust, and trust is built on a track record of reliability. Pons has yet to prove it can survive a market downturn, let alone a competitive invasion.
